    Heidi Redd is a local legend. Many may recognize the last name Redd, which belongs to an established family of ranchers based mostly out of La Sal. In 2023, Redd published a memoir called “A Cowgirl’s Conservation Journey,” written along with Larisa Bowen, a writer with the nonprofit The Nature Conservancy. The book recounts Redd’s gritty adventures and is laced with a love that extends from the rock features of the region to the cowhands who have worked on the ranch.

    The Grand County High School Girls Tennis Team finished their season this past weekend at the 3A state tournament in SLC. 2A schools are combined with 3A schools at the state tournament to increase the number of overall teams in the pool. The varsity girls competed in the first round of the tournament at Brighton High School on Thursday. The Lady Red Devils had some very tough match-ups and hard-fought games. At the end of the day, they came away with one win that would advance to the next day.

    Since 2006, the Moab Ho Down Mountain Bike Festival has drawn locals and visitors alike for multiple days of unique cycling events. After a four-year hiatus, the Ho Down will return, running from October 24 to 27 with a jam-packed slate of activities for riders of all skill levels. Tracy Bentley started the Ho Down in 2006 after seeing other local mountain biking events quit.

    Through this fall and winter, the Museum is proud to exhibit “Topaz Stories: Remembering the Japanese American Incarceration” in tandem with “A Moab Prison Camp,” lending a state-wide perspective to this dark period of American history during WWII. The Friends of Topaz collected numerous oral histories and personal reminiscences from survivors and descendants; however, not all are currently featured in the Moab Museum space.
